AI Summary

  • Expresses opposition to a proposed privilege tax on financial asset transfers occurring on market platforms domiciled in Illinois

  • Notes that CME Group, headquartered in Chicago, pays $50 million in annual taxes to Illinois and would be directly affected by such a tax

  • Cites approximately 100,000 jobs connected directly or indirectly to Illinois financial markets that generate income tax, sales tax, and other revenue for the state

  • Warns that financial transaction platforms are electronic and could easily relocate to other states or countries, potentially causing job losses

  • States that any such tax would burden savings activities of people worldwide, including Illinois workers saving for retirement
